首页 > 解决方案 > 我如何将这些 javascript 变量(即坐标)传递给我的烧瓶

问题描述

我无法将坐标传递给我的烧瓶

我不知道如何传递 javascript 变量

<script>
var x = document.getElementById("demo");

function getLocation() {
  if (navigator.geolocation) {
    navigator.geolocation.getCurrentPosition(showPosition);
  } else { 
    x.innerHTML = "Geolocation is not supported by this browser.";
  }
}

function showPosition(position) {
  x.innerHTML = "Latitude: " + position.coords.latitude + 
  "<br>Longitude: " + position.coords.longitude;
}
</script>

纬度:13.8863984 经度:77.44150069999999

标签: javascriptflaskjinja2

解决方案


根据您要实现的目标,您可能希望使用 AJAX 将数据发送到烧瓶。如果您想在烧瓶中处理纬度和经度数据并对其进行处理,这将很有用。这是另一个 StackOverflow 问题的链接,其中包含有关如何执行此操作的信息:如何通过 AJAX 向 Flask 发送数据?


推荐阅读